80411398be1ac50d3e7248297affcfa5cf5ab4abf7c02df1a2d04a0006a2c4f6

1377061 (399682 blocks ago)

⏴ Block 1377060 (c9c6ab6f…1cd) | Block 1377062 ⏵ | Latest block ⏭

Metadata

31/07/2023, 06:04 UTC (555d 2:45:13 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details